Chuy's is a Tex-Mex chain restaurant headquartered in Austin, Texas.[1] The company has various locations in Texas, Tennessee, Alabama, and Kentucky, USA (Austin, College Station, Denton, San Antonio, Round Rock, Houston, Dallas, Waco, Franklin, Murfreesboro, Birmingham, Louisville and Lexington.
The traditional Tex-Mex cuisine includes enchiladas, nachos, quesadillas, and tacos. Every year on Elvis Presley's birthday January 8, most locations host the Elvis' Birthday Bash, during which an Elvis impersonator visits the restaurant. Chuy's also annually hosts the Green Chile Festival, celebrating the harvest of the Hatch Green Chiles from Hatch, New Mexico. In addition, Chuy's is a sponsor of community events such as the Hot To Trot 5K and the Children Giving to Children Holiday Parade.
History
In August 2011, Chuy's filed with the SEC to raise up to $75 million in an initial public offering.[2]
